I have had no period for 4 months. I was on Birth control for 3 years. I stopped my birth control in march- had NO period in April, I DID have a period in May and NOW haven't had one since? I want to know if there is something wrong with me?? Am I still ovulating?? Me and My Husband would like to have a baby when he comes home from Iraq and I am worried that I wont be able to get pregnant. Is there anything that can be perscribed to me to start my period that ISNT birth control.

Period abnormalities can be due to many things including stress, weight gain/loss, thyroid, hormonal imbalance, infection, illness, medications, polyp, cyst, amongst other reasons. The only way to know for sure exactly what is going on is to see your doctor for an exam and testing. A blood test will most likely alos be done to see where your hormone stand. Some women actually will ovulate despite not having a regular period, but this would need to be checked out via testing.
